About the technology

VoLTE basics

VoLTE, or Voice over LTE, carries voice calls over the 4G data network instead of legacy circuit-switched voice paths. It is used in mobile core projects, operator migrations, enterprise connectivity, and service assurance work where call setup, handover, and audio quality must stay stable.

Where it is used

  • LTE voice services for mobile operators
  • IMS-based calling and core network upgrades
  • SIP interconnect and roaming work
  • QA for call setup, codec use, and fallback behavior
  • Troubleshooting of dropped calls and one-way audio

Skills that matter

Strong VoLTE professionals understand IMS, SIP, SDP, RTP, and telephony signaling. They also know radio and core network behavior, codec negotiation, handover logic, and how Android and iPhone devices behave on different carrier profiles.

Tools and ecosystem

A typical stack includes IMS cores, SBCs, PCRF or PCF components, test phones, packet captures, and traffic analyzers. Experts who work with VoLTE often read traces from Wireshark, review SIP logs, and test against device certification plans and carrier acceptance flows.

When companies bring in experts

Companies usually need freelance help during network launches, vendor swaps, voice-quality incidents, or migration away from legacy voice systems. In Germany, this often means coordinating with local carriers, device teams, and remote network operations while keeping documentation and handover clear in English and German.

What strong specialists deliver

A good specialist does more than configure profiles. They trace signaling, isolate codec or roaming problems, validate emergency calling paths, and document what changed so operations teams can support the service after launch.

VoLTE carries voice calls over LTE instead of falling back to older voice networks. Companies use it for mobile service delivery, IMS integration, roaming, and voice-quality work where call setup and handover must be reliable.

Yes, VoLTE is commonly called Voice over LTE or LTE calling. In some projects people also talk about HD Voice, but that term is broader and can be used for other voice improvements as well.

A strong VoLTE specialist understands IMS, SIP, RTP, codecs, and telecom troubleshooting. They should also be able to read signaling traces, explain call failures clearly, and work with device and carrier teams without guesswork.

VoLTE uses the LTE packet network for voice, which changes how calls are set up, maintained, and handed over. Compared with circuit-switched voice, it depends more on IMS, SIP signaling, and device profile alignment.

People working with VoLTE often need IMS, SIP, SBC, and packet analysis skills. Knowledge of radio access behavior, roaming, emergency calling, and handset testing is also very useful.

A VoLTE project usually needs someone who has already handled real signaling, integration, or troubleshooting work. Small configuration tasks can be lighter, but migrations, launch support, and incident analysis need deeper hands-on expertise.

Yes, much of VoLTE work can be done remotely because logs, traces, and lab access can be shared online. On-site time still helps for device testing, core network changes, and workshops with local operations teams in Germany.

Look for clear trace analysis, practical examples of fixing call issues, and calm communication with network teams. A good VoLTE freelancer explains root causes, not just symptoms, and leaves documentation that operations teams can use.
